The most wonderful time of the year has arrived again: Christmas at the Milwaukee Ballet. Milwaukee Ballet, thankfully, is back in action after a temporary absence last year due to COVID-19. This December, the Nutcracker is returning to the Marcus Center where ballerinas will perform for a holiday classic for their audiences.

During the second week of September, auditions are held for dancers who wish to be included in the production. Lindsey, one ballerina lucky enough to have been cast, states, “Auditions are kind of terrifying, but comfortable after a while.” During the auditions, the director of Milwaukee Ballet and ballet instructors decide which children will perform for the show. The roles for the students include angels for kids aged eight- to nine, geese for children aged nine to ten, mice or soldiers for kids aged ten to twelve, party kids for those aged twelve to seventeen, and finally the role of friends can be filled by dancers aged twelve to seventeen.

During the months of October and November, rehearsals are packed. Every weekend and also some weekdays, each student role has a rehearsal. During these rehearsals, dancers attempt to perfect each step. In late November, the students in the show get to rehearse with the Milwaukee Ballet company, the professional dancers. The student dancers are separated into different casts, depending on which role they were assigned. . Normally, all of the casts are in one whole rehearsal together. 

After all of the rehearsals, when December rolls around, shows are held. Each cast member of the show is in at least eight of the productions out of fourteen shows. Late December is when all of the shows end. After Nutcracker season is over, directors and staff members immediately begin preparing for their next fantastic show.
